MOST WANTED: Sky blue beaded with leaf appliqués Elizabeth Taylor gown

This is another stunning gown made by Nolan Miller for Elizabeth Taylor.  The sketch details this gown as being made for Elizabeth for the Academy Awards, but I can not find any images of her in it at an awards show.  I am not sure if she ended up wearing this gown to the Academy Awards as it was intended.  Elizabeth did wear this gown to functions though, including one honoring Princess Margaret, attended by Joan Collins also wearing Nolan Miller.

WANTED: Pale gray dress with fox trimmed cape Dominique ensemble

This is one of the first outfits we see Dominique in, and it certainly leaves a lasting impression.  This outfit consists of a pale gray long sleeved dress worn under an asymmetrical fox fur trimmed cape. The outfit is really quite simple, yet the asymmetrical cut of the cape gives it a very modern and unique look, while still chic and luxurious.  Dominique wears this ensemble the first time she ever meets Alexis at her penthouse, which results in a very memorable scene between the two ladies.

WANTED: Red beaded trim Krystle gown

This is a simple, yet elegant design worn by Krystle in the 5th season of Dynasty.  Red was not in the usual color palate for Krystle's wardrobe or formal gowns.  To my knowledge this gown was not worn outside of Linda wearing it on Dynasty.  I like the simple wrap-style cut of the gown, while the embellishment of the beaded trim adds interest and glamour to the piece.  I also love a red gown.

MOST WANTED: Black velvet floral beaded Elizabeth Taylor gown

Even though this is not Dynasty worn, this is my ultimate and favorite Nolan Miller creation.  Along with the Dynasty wardrobe, Nolan designed personal wardrobe for many glamorous stars of the 1980's including Elizabeth Taylor.  Elizabeth wore this gown to several functions, but most notably to the 1985 Golden Globes where she won the Cecil B. DeMille lifetime achievement award.  I think the design of this gown is so unique.  A simple and elegant cut enhanced with cascading vines of leaves and flora in silver beads and clear rhinestones.  The beading and rhinestones set against the black velvet material creates a very alluring and dramatic contrast in color and texture.  I find the most unique feature to the vine of leaves and flowers that runs across the décolletage.  I love this gown on so many levels. I don't think it gets anymore glamorous or beautiful than this piece!

My Collection: Red beaded Alexis gown

This gown was worn by Joan Collins as Alexis Carrington Colby on "Dynasty."

Joan wore this gown in episode 98 of season 5 "That Holiday Spirit", the only Christmas themed show of the series.

Alexis wears this gown when she crashes the Carrington family Christmas party on her way back from marrying Dex in London.

This gown is red fabric with ruby red bugle beads sewn in a zig-zag pattern. The round puff sleeves are red satin, as is the mermaid style bottom of the gown which begins with a length of ruched satin at the hip that diagonally crosses the front of the gown and circles around the hemline.
